Why do you need to be careful about where you engage with kids online?

Most social media platforms are designed for adults. Since these communities don’t focus on providing a safe space for kids, brands can’t guarantee the age-appropriateness of the content surrounding their posts. This presents brand safety risks and can be a harmful user experience for kids. 

Brands therefore either have to make sure they’re working with experts to ensure that content on social platforms is created and managed safely — or they can use PopJam.

What tools can brands use to engage young audiences on PopJam?

As digital experiences have evolved to include more interactive elements, young audiences have demonstrated an increased desire to actively engage with content. It is essential to provide two-way content experiences where kids can get involved in different and exciting ways — from creating their own content to sharing it with their peers and more.

PopJam offers brands the ability to deliver interactive content, housed on their own branded channels. Once a brand is up and running on PopJam, we can help them build out all manner of engaging content, including filters and stickers, quizzes and polls, and fun mini-games.  All of these features are already templated and designed by our in-house team, making the process as simple as possible for partners.  And because PopJam has its own moderation team, partners don’t need to invest resources in community management costs to keep the live feed consistent with their values and messaging.
